Search results

  1. sp3ctre

    5.5.8 - June 13, 2022 - Code Project’s SenseAI Version 1 - See V2 here https://ipcamtalk.com/threads/codeproject-ai-version-2-0.68030/

    BI does it periodically. My BI stays up to date so it must do it on a schedule. Possibly closes the connection afterwards though.
  2. sp3ctre

    5.5.8 - June 13, 2022 - Code Project’s SenseAI Version 1 - See V2 here https://ipcamtalk.com/threads/codeproject-ai-version-2-0.68030/

    not got a horse in this race, but the AI dashboard has a feature to tell you if there is an updated version (it’s even in the logs). Surely it needs to call out to do this?
  3. sp3ctre

    Blue Iris and CodeProject.AI ALPR

    I'm getting some good results at the moment... One thing it does keep getting wrong is the back of a white audi... it tried to read the audi rings as the plat and just comes back with "O". Other than that it's not doing too bad.
  4. sp3ctre

    Blue Iris and CodeProject.AI ALPR

    Out if interest, how many pigs do you see on your ALPR cam? Or are you training it to spot Police cars, lol!?
  5. sp3ctre

    Blue Iris and CodeProject.AI ALPR

    The easiest way of doing that is just to log a row to the datbase every time you see a plate, then you can query the database based on date/times to give you the counts. I have a "risk factor" on my solution based on how many times the plate has been seen in the past month, as well as an...
  6. sp3ctre

    Blue Iris and CodeProject.AI ALPR

    There are many ways to do this and it all depends on what you want to achieve and whether it's all in the same environment. For example, I have created a PHP API that BlueIris calls with the plate dats and a Base64 encoded image. The API then writes the plate data to the database and compresses...
  7. sp3ctre

    CodeProject.AI Version 2.0

    To be honest I think a lot of people do it as a hobby or challenge. I have mine hooked up to a downstream system that alerts me when my parents arrive, or various friends. It’s not massively useful but it’s kinda fun to do.
  8. sp3ctre

    Blue Iris and CodeProject.AI ALPR

    Further to my previous message about rules for British plates, I have been giving the issue some thought. If we are going with a generic license plate model then we can't bake the logic into the AI rules, as plates from elsewhere in Europe may have different rules. With that in mind I am...
  9. sp3ctre

    Blue Iris and CodeProject.AI ALPR

    I would agree with this, and BI in my mind should not be an ALPR system, it should just allow the calls to the AI systems and downstream processors. If someone wants to create a fully-fledged ALPR system with known plates, alerts, reports etc (I am actually doing this myself) then BI should just...
  10. sp3ctre

    CodeProject.AI Version 2.0

    it happily ignores the parked cars, that’s not the problem. The issue is near the centre things are moving across the scene fast. Where the second plate is, the plate is moving toward or away from the camera and so the images are generally better. If the “plate” with the highest % was chosen...
  11. sp3ctre

    CodeProject.AI Version 2.0

    BTW, here is a standard example that I see a lot... BI chooses the closest to the middle even though it can't read the plate. Whereas this was available to use...
  12. sp3ctre

    Blue Iris and CodeProject.AI ALPR

    In case anyone is interested I am starting to deal with this downstream in my dashboarding database. So far I have these 2 cases: The second character in a UK plate cannot (I believe) be zero. In the old style plates there was a letter followed by numbers, but no leading zeros. In modern...
  13. sp3ctre

    CodeProject.AI Version 2.0

    Rekor Scout was what I used before they hiked the price... That worked almost 100% as it analysed the live video stream and "figured it out". This system is getting 85% of the way there but still getting a lot of false positives. I do occasionally see the "half plate" issue, but mainly it's just...
  14. sp3ctre

    CodeProject.AI Version 2.0

    sorry I disagree in this case, lots of us have cameras for multi use so the best plate is not necessarily near the centre. I understand having it as an option, but to assume centre is best just because it fits someone’s situation is very restrictive indeed.
  15. sp3ctre

    CodeProject.AI Version 2.0

    Yup. One person requested the “feature” so he is implementing it. Frustrating
  16. sp3ctre

    CodeProject.AI Version 2.0

    Heard back from Ken. He said the next version of BI will choose the plate closest to the middle. This will fundamentally break my setup as cars go fast through the centre if the frame usually and the best plates come from nearer the edge. It also depends on whether there are parked cars on the...
  17. sp3ctre

    Blue Iris and CodeProject.AI ALPR

    I wasn't criticising, I was just asking if anyone knew of existing logic we can use. For example, UK plates do not use the letter I (capital i), so I have a replace function that replaces any instance of I with the number 1. I can do other such cleanup routines before entering the final plate...
  18. sp3ctre

    Blue Iris and CodeProject.AI ALPR

    I am having issues where 0 and O are getting confused. This is understandable as they are identical on UK plates. It is quite a complex issue though as there have been several variations on UK plates over the years, including: AAA000A A000AAA AA00AAA (current one) Does anyone know if there is...
  19. sp3ctre

    5.6.8 - January 8, 2023

    Ah, that makes sense. I don't have a node-red flow as I am pushing to a PHP API rather than using node-red.
  20. sp3ctre

    5.6.8 - January 8, 2023

    Sorry to dig up this old post but I actually think there is a good case for the other method of passing the image via the alert. In my case I have built out my dashboard on a web server, completely decoupled from Blue Iris and CPAI, so my dashboard doesn't have any access to the folder with the...
  21. sp3ctre

    CodeProject.AI Version 2.0

    Just emailed them now. Looking at today's results I'd have an almost 100% success rate had it picked the best "plate"
  22. sp3ctre

    CodeProject.AI Version 2.0

    Working quite well here. Quite a few fails that would have been sorted if the algorithm took the best plate % though.
  23. sp3ctre

    Blue Iris and CodeProject.AI ALPR

    Not sure that your scenario of the plate being closest to the centre being the best works for everyone else though. For example it wouldn’t work for my current camera setup where there are multiple uses for the stream.
  24. sp3ctre

    CodeProject.AI Version 2.0

    Cheers Mike. Did you have any joy figuring out why BI isn’t using the best plate % to read the plate data?
  25. sp3ctre

    CodeProject.AI Version 2.0

    Here you go... (different vehicle btw)
  26. sp3ctre

    CodeProject.AI Version 2.0

    Thanks, but does that help with the issue I was having with it not picking the correct plate? Also, what is the rationale behind having "begin analysis with motion-leading image"? The help screen suggests to turn this off.
  27. sp3ctre

    CodeProject.AI Version 2.0

    I just had a capture where it only captured half the plate (rest was off-cam). When I looked at the clip the +500 image clearly captured the whole plate. Not sure how the system works or what I'm doing wrong, but how do I get it to use the best image, as the whole plate has obviously been...
  28. sp3ctre

    Blue Iris and CodeProject.AI ALPR

    I'm having good results getting BI to work with ALPR and then getting BI to pass the JSON to my upstream system. I am however having a lot of issues with it confusing a number 1 to letter I, and some issues with M and W. I think I saw something a week or so ago about an update coming that would...
  29. sp3ctre

    CodeProject.AI Version 2.0

    I have the same CPU with the Intel 530 graphics.... should GPU be set to on or off for this chip?
  30. sp3ctre

    CodeProject.AI Version 2.0

    Does anyone know how to get the JSON payload out to a webservice in an alert? I tried the following but it sends nothing (presumed the required objects could be left blank to send everything?):
Top